Bithumb API文档查找攻略:迷宫寻宝还是绿洲直达?

2025-03-04 04:41:55 62

Bithumb API 文档查找路径:迷宫还是绿洲?

在加密货币交易的汪洋大海中,API 文档是航海家的罗盘,指引着开发者们穿梭于复杂的市场数据和交易逻辑之间。对于 Bithumb 交易所来说,寻找其 API 文档的旅程,有时却像是在一个迷宫中摸索,亦或是穿梭于各种信息孤岛之间。本文将探讨 Bithumb API 文档的查找路径,希望能帮助开发者们更快地找到绿洲。

初探:官方网站的引导

大多数开发者,尤其是初次接触 Bithumb API 的开发者,自然而然会选择从其官方网站入手。这看似是最直接、最权威的入口。然而,与一些提供清晰开发者入口的交易所不同,你会发现直接搜索 "API" 或者 "开发者" 这样的关键词,并不能立即导向一个结构完善、易于理解的文档页面。相反,你需要耐心地、细致地浏览网站的各个角落,特别是页脚(底部的导航栏)、服务条款、以及常见问题(FAQ)区域,从中寻找蛛丝马迹。

一种较为常见的路径是寻找 "Bithumb Global" 或其对应的链接。Bithumb Global 通常指的是 Bithumb 交易所的国际版本,相对于韩国本土的 Bithumb 交易所,其 API 文档往往更容易访问,信息更加公开透明,也更倾向于使用英文进行编写,从而方便国际开发者。即便如此,找到官方 API 文档页面的直接链接,仍然需要付出一定的耐心和探索精神。你可能会首先进入一个用户支持页面,然后再从该页面中找到指向 API 文档的超链接。这类似于一个寻宝游戏,需要仔细阅读链接描述,才能找到正确的入口。

另一种查找 API 文档的可能方式是,定期浏览 Bithumb 官方网站发布的新闻或者公告页面。Bithumb 经常会发布 API 功能更新、服务器维护的公告,以及与 API 使用相关的通知。在这些公告信息中,通常可能会包含指向最新 API 文档的链接。然而,这种查找方法很大程度上依赖于偶然性,并不是一种稳定可靠的信息获取方式。公告语言可能为韩语,需要翻译工具辅助阅读。开发者也可以尝试订阅 Bithumb 的官方社交媒体账号,以便及时获取 API 相关的信息更新。

深入:第三方资源的挖掘

如果官方网站的搜索让你感到沮丧,或者官方文档不够清晰全面,无法满足你的需求,那么可以考虑转向第三方资源进行更深入的探索。一些加密货币社区论坛,如 Reddit 上的 r/Bithumb 或专门的加密货币开发者论坛,可能会有经验丰富的用户分享指向 Bithumb API 文档的链接,或者提供关于如何更有效地使用 Bithumb API 进行数据分析、交易策略开发等方面的实用教程。这些资源往往是官方文档的重要补充,提供了更贴近实战的经验和技巧。

GitHub 同样是一个不可忽视的宝贵资源,特别是对于具备编程基础的开发者而言。许多开发者会将他们利用 Bithumb API 开发的开源项目,例如自动交易机器人、数据可视化工具、行情监控程序等,上传到 GitHub 平台进行分享。通过深入浏览这些项目的代码仓库,你可以直观地了解到 Bithumb API 的各种功能模块的使用方法,例如如何进行身份验证、如何发起交易、如何获取实时行情数据等。甚至,你还可能幸运地找到一些由社区维护的非官方 API 文档或者可直接运行的示例代码,大大加速你的开发进程。但是,务必注意,GitHub 上第三方资源的质量参差不齐,有些项目可能因为长期未维护而已经过时,或者存在安全漏洞,因此在使用这些代码时,务必要进行仔细的审查和验证,确保其安全性和可靠性。

Stack Overflow 也是一个寻找解决方案和解答疑问的理想平台。大量的开发者在使用 Bithumb API 时遇到的各种具体问题,例如 API 调用错误、数据解析问题、权限配置问题等,都会在 Stack Overflow 上进行提问,并往往能够获得来自全球各地开发者的解答。通过使用精确的关键词进行搜索,例如 "Bithumb API authentication"、"Bithumb API error handling" 等,你可以找到一些极具价值的信息,包括 API 的具体调用方法、常见的错误处理方式、请求参数的正确格式、以及各种编程语言的示例代码片段等。Stack Overflow 上的讨论往往能够引发更深入的思考,帮助你更全面地理解 Bithumb API 的工作原理和最佳实践。

挑战:语言障碍与文档更新

即便成功定位到 Bithumb API 的官方文档,开发者仍可能遇到多重挑战。首当其冲的是语言障碍。作为一家总部位于韩国的交易所,Bithumb 的 API 文档最初通常以韩语发布。尽管部分文档会提供英文翻译版本,但翻译质量参差不齐,可能存在语义含糊不清或理解困难的情况。为了确保信息的准确性,精通韩语的开发者可以直接查阅韩语原文文档。考虑到编程术语的特殊性,即使英文版本可用,也可能存在因文化差异导致的理解偏差。

另一个关键挑战是文档更新的滞后性。加密货币市场瞬息万变,交易所 API 也在不断迭代和完善。然而,Bithumb API 文档的更新速度可能无法与市场变化同步,从而导致文档内容与实际 API 行为出现偏差。因此,在使用 Bithumb API 时,务必密切关注 Bithumb 官方发布的公告,以及活跃的开发者社区的讨论,以便及时掌握 API 的最新变更信息、弃用声明以及新增功能。同时,建议通过实际的API调用进行验证,以确认文档描述与实际返回结果的一致性。开发者还应积极参与社区讨论,分享经验,共同解决遇到的问题,并向 Bithumb 官方反馈文档错误或不足之处,促进文档质量的提升。

实践:代码示例与测试

无论查阅的文档多么详尽,掌握 Bithumb API 的最佳途径始终是动手实践。建议从编写简单的代码片段开始,例如调用 API 获取实时市场数据(如交易对的最新成交价、成交量等),或者模拟提交交易订单(买入或卖出)。通过实际操作,不仅能更直观地理解 API 请求和响应的格式、认证机制,以及错误处理方式,还能验证文档描述的准确性,并发现潜在的细微差异或遗漏之处。

Bithumb API 通常提供专门的测试环境(也称为沙盒环境),允许开发者在不涉及真实资金的情况下进行全面的功能测试和调试。强烈建议在正式部署任何与 Bithumb API 集成的应用程序之前,务必利用测试环境进行彻底的验证。模拟各种交易场景、错误情况(如网络中断、API 密钥失效、账户余额不足等),确保代码能够稳健地处理各种异常情况,从而避免因 API 调用错误或逻辑缺陷而导致实际交易中的意外损失。

安全:API 密钥的管理

在使用 Bithumb API 进行加密货币交易时,安全性至关重要。API 密钥的妥善保管直接关系到你的账户安全和资金安全,任何疏忽都可能导致严重的经济损失。你需要像保护银行密码一样,严格管理你的 Bithumb API 密钥,防止未经授权的访问和潜在的泄露。

Bithumb API 密钥通常由公钥(API Key)和私钥(Secret Key)两部分组成。公钥用于唯一标识你的应用程序或交易账户,类似于用户名;私钥则用于验证你的身份,确保只有你才能执行交易或访问敏感数据,类似于密码。 绝对不要将你的私钥泄露给任何人 ,即使是 Bithumb 的官方工作人员,因为他们绝不会主动索要你的私钥。

在你的应用程序代码中,应该采用安全的方式存储 API 密钥,例如使用环境变量或专门的密钥管理服务。环境变量可以将 API 密钥存储在操作系统层面,而不是直接嵌入到代码中。更高级的做法是使用硬件安全模块 (HSM) 或密钥管理系统 (KMS) 进行加密存储。强烈 避免将 API 密钥直接硬编码在代码中 ,或者将其明文存储在配置文件中,因为这些做法会使你的应用程序极易受到攻击,一旦代码泄露,攻击者就可以轻松获取你的 API 密钥,从而盗取你的账户。

Bithumb API 通常提供精细的权限控制功能,例如可以限制 API 密钥的访问权限,只允许其进行特定的操作,例如只允许查询账户余额,而禁止进行交易。你可以根据你的应用程序的需求,设置最小权限原则,即只授予 API 密钥执行必要操作的权限,以最大程度地降低安全风险。定期审查和更新你的 API 密钥权限也是一个良好的安全实践。同时,启用 Bithumb 提供的双因素身份验证 (2FA) 等安全措施,可以进一步增强账户的安全性。务必密切关注 Bithumb 官方发布的安全公告,及时采取相应的安全措施。

为了进一步提高安全性,可以考虑使用IP白名单功能,限制API密钥只能从特定的IP地址访问。同时,定期轮换API密钥,避免长期使用同一组密钥,降低密钥泄露的风险。监控API密钥的使用情况,一旦发现异常活动,立即采取行动。

The End

发布于:2025-03-04,除非注明,否则均为数新知原创文章,转载请注明出处。